When buying and selling stocks, common wisdom says "buy low, sell high." What is meant by this? Is it really possible to do it? Why or why not?

OpenStudy (anonymous):

Ideally, you would sense when stocks are cheap and buy them then and sell when stocks are expensive. This is "market timing," but few if any know the 'real" value of stocks at any time, so they don't know whether they are cheap or dear in fact.
